Mohamed Salah scored twice as Liverpool maintained their 100% record at Anfield this season with a victory against Brentford to move up to second in the Premier League. Liverpool top scorer opened the scoring just before the break, latching onto a pass from Darwin Nunez before placing a finish beyond Mark Flekken. That was Salah’s ninth Premier League goal of the season, and his 10th arrived midway through the second half when he nodded in from Kostas Tsimikas’ cross. England captain Harry Kane continued his impressive goalscoring form with a double against Heidenheim as Bayern Munich moved to the top of the Bundesliga. England captain netted two goals in the first half to take his tally to 17 for the season. Having scored a hat-trick in each of his previous two Bundesliga matches, Kane has set a new league record for the most goals scored after 11 games. Tope Maggie, an Ogbomoso-based chef, is currently on a mission to surpass Irish chef Alan Fisher in a 200-hour cooking marathon. This challenge follows Alan Fisher‘s recent Guinness World Records achievement, where he surpassed Nigeria’s chef Hilda Baci as the longest-cooking record holder. Guinness World Records officially declared Alan Fisher as the new titleholder for the longest cooking marathon (individual), completing an impressive 119 hours and 57 minutes.
